Atlanta Braves vs Houston Astros
September 29, 1990 Box Score

The box score below is an accurate record of events for the baseball contest played on September 29, 1990 at Astrodome. The Houston Astros defeated the Atlanta Braves and the box score is "ready to surrender its truth to the knowing eye."

Atlanta Braves 0, Houston Astros 9

Atlanta Braves ab   r   h rbi
Smith lf 3 0 1 0
  Berroa lf 1 0 0 0
McDowell cf 4 0 1 0
Bell 1b 4 0 2 0
Justice rf 2 0 0 0
Treadway 2b 4 0 0 0
Lemke 3b 4 0 0 0
Mann c 3 0 1 0
Rosario ss 2 0 0 0
Leibrandt p 1 0 1 0
  Whitt ph 0 0 0 0
  Freeman p 0 0 0 0
  Henry p 0 0 0 0
  Castillo p 0 0 0 0
  Gregg ph 1 0 0 0
  Clary p 0 0 0 0
Totals 29 0 6 0
Houston Astros ab   r   h rbi
Yelding cf 4 1 2 0
Candaele 2b 3 1 0 0
Davidson rf 3 2 2 1
Davis 1b 3 2 2 3
  Simms pr,1b 1 1 0 0
Stubbs lf 4 1 2 1
  Rhodes lf 1 0 0 0
Ramirez ss 4 1 2 2
  Cedeno ss 0 0 0 0
Caminiti 3b 3 0 0 0
Nichols c 3 0 0 0
Gullickson p 3 0 1 1
Totals 32 9 11 8
Atlanta 000 000 000061
Houston 012 024 00x9110
  Atlanta Braves IP H R ER BB SO
Leibrandt  L (9-11) 4.0 7 3 3 3 1
  Freeman   1.0 2 2 2 0 1
  Henry   0.0 2 4 4 2 0
  Castillo   1.0 0 0 0 0 0
  Clary   2.0 0 0 0 1 1
Totals
8.0
11
9
9
6
3
  Houston Astros IP H R ER BB SO
Gullickson  W (10-14) 9.0 6 0 0 4 1
Totals
9.0
6
0
0
4
1

  E–Freeman (1).  DP–Atlanta 2, Houston 3.  PB–Mann 2 (3).  2B–Atlanta Bell (3,off Gullickson), Houston Ramirez (19,off Leibrandt); Davis 2 (15,off Leibrandt,off Henry); Stubbs (23,off Leibrandt); Davidson (4,off Henry).  SF–Gullickson (1,off Leibrandt).  HBP–Davis (8,by Freeman); Nichols (1,by Freeman).  CS–Bell (1,2nd base by Gullickson/Nichols).  SB–Yelding 2 (63,3rd base off Leibrandt/Mann,2nd base off Henry/Mann); Candaele (7,2nd base off Leibrandt/Mann); Caminiti (9,2nd base off Leibrandt/Mann); Davis (8,3rd base off Leibrandt/Mann); Stubbs (18,2nd base off Freeman/Mann).  HBP–Freeman 2 (5,Davis,Nichols).  U-HP–Jerry Layne, 1B–Paul Runge, 2B–Bill Hohn, 3B–Gerry Davis.  T–2:49.  A–8,129.
